    Gen4 Head Gasket Replacement

    Hey guys,

    Might need to replace my head gasket and stud my head bolts since it might be lifting a bit on my nitrous. I recall originally that the head gasket itself used to be like $800 just for the part, but now I see a number of options for MLS head gaskets for the G4's that are only $199/each (2 required for both sides of course) so this is half the cost. Is there any difference between these newer options vs. true OEM? I'm guessing not since they are all MLS, but wanted to ask.

    Also, for anyone that's had their head gaskets replaced, what kind of total cost was it? If you don't want to post here, please PM me as I'm curious whether my current estimate is a bit high or in line.

    Steve - I noticed a little bit of oil on the ground under the engine and could see a bit here and there around the heads. Couldn't pinpoint where it was from, so finally took it to my local Viper shop after winter hibernation. Said it was the head gasket and it would have to be replaced. Odd thing is I don't see any coolant (which I thought you'd see if the head gasket was having problems or heads lifting under extreme load) around, and the oil looked pretty clean (for a Viper) when I changed it right before winter when I noticed the drip. I'd expect milky oil if the head gasket was having problems. Was quoted about $2500 for replacement of the head gasket, compression test before and after replacement and fluids. I know there's the Viper tax, but I still thought that was a bit high... hence the start of this thread.
